Add 14/10 and 20/28
1st number: 1 4/10, 2nd number: 20/28
14/10 + 20/28 is 74/35.
Steps for adding fractions
- Find the least common denominator or LCM of the two denominators:
LCM of 10 and 28 is 140
Next, find the equivalent fraction of both fractional numbers with denominator 140 - For the 1st fraction, since 10 × 14 = 140,
14/10 = 14 × 14/10 × 14 = 196/140 - Likewise, for the 2nd fraction, since 28 × 5 = 140,
20/28 = 20 × 5/28 × 5 = 100/140 - Add the two like fractions:
196/140 + 100/140 = 196 + 100/140 = 296/140 - 296/140 simplified gives 74/35
- So, 14/10 + 20/28 = 74/35
